Kilo Lingo

(jǐn liàng) - as far as possible, as much as one can in Mandarin

Word origin

A compound of 尽 (jǐn, to the greatest extent) and 量 (liàng, amount, measure), so up to the full amount.

尽量 (jǐnliàng) goes in front of the verb and softens a promise into a best effort: I will do X as far as I can. It is the polite hedge Chinese speakers reach for when they will not commit outright.

It sits before the whole verb phrase, including any negative: 尽量别迟到 (jǐnliàng bié chídào, try not to be late), not the other way round.

Two traps. First, the tone: it is jǐn (third tone), not jìn, even though the simplified character 尽 also reads jìn in 尽力 (jìnlì, to do one's utmost). Second, do not confuse it with 尽管 (jǐnguǎn), which means although or go right ahead.
